Three blocks of workers’ houses in Keningau razed
Firefighters putting out the fire on the three blocks of workers’ houses.
KENINGAU: Three blocks of 12-door workers’ houses (kongsi) of the Focus Lumber factory in Patikang Road, here, were destroyed by fire Monday morning.

Keningau Fire and Rescue Department Zone Chief Yuszaimi Hairrul Azwan Juatan said Keningau Fire and Rescue Station received a call at 8.32am and a team of 13 members led by Operations Officer Norhasrita Abdul Manan rushed to the location, about 6km from the station, with machinery.

He said upon arrival, the three blocks of houses had been burnt 100 per cent while another non-permanent workers’ house was saved.

“The extinguishing operation used two 200-foot streams with two fountains and water sources from the department’s tankers,” he said.

According to Yuszaimi, no casualties were reported and the loss and the cause of the fire are still under investigation.

He said the fire was under control at 9.14am and the operation ended completely at 10.06am.
